A Time Traveller who is Trapped Back in Time and In The Process Comes Across Native Residents Whom She Has To Encounter With So She Can Travel Back To Her Timeline.
1964
2024
2015
1953
1972
2025
2022
1963
2014
1929
1987
1992
1990